Colin Kaepernick is still not standing for the national anthem.

And this time he has company.

According to Matt Maiocco of CSNBayArea.com, the 49ers quarterback was joined by safety Eric Reid during the playing of the anthem before tonight’s game against the Chargers (on military appreciation night in San Diego). Both opted to take a knee.

After the anthem was played, the two embraced and went about their business.

Reid’s move is a tangible show of support for all the heat Kaepernick has taken in the last week, and makes it clear he’s not alone.
